RAVA™ Flame Retardant Free Convertible Car Seat
The Rava by Nuna so rarely goes on sale, I was literally slack-jawed when I saw that it was $150 off at Nordstrom. It's an amazing convertible car seat that is suitable for kids up to 50 pounds in rear-facing, making it one of the longest rear-facing seats. It is made for babies 5 to 50 pounds in rear-facing mode; 25 to 65 pounds in forward-facing mode; up to 49 inches tall. (Little reminder that you should keep your kids rear-facing as long as possible, even if their legs don't look like they fit.)
The padding is ultra dense, the fabrics are easy to clean, and the no-rethread harness makes adjustments a snap.

Pria™ All-in-1 Convertible Car Seat
Your baby will be riding in style from the time they are born until they hit 100 pounds with this convertible car seat from Maxi Cosi. It's good for babies 4 to 40 pounds in rear-facing mode with the included infant insert; up to 65 pounds in forward-facing mode; and up to 100 pounds in booster mode. It has a one-click latch, and get this: the fabrics are machine washable and dryer safe. Convenient much?
